Photoluminescence properties of Ba3Si6O12N2:Eu2 + oxynitride phosphor synthesized by liquid phase precursor method
چکیده انگلیسی

Ba3Si6O12N2 green-emitting phosphors were synthesized using oxide precursor by liquid phase precursor (LPP) method under a flowing NH3 gas. X-ray diffraction patterns showed that the prepared phosphor indicated a Ba3Si6O12N2 pure single phase. The emission spectra of synthesized phosphors under excited from UV to blue light showed a typically broad green emission wavelength which is assigned to 4f65d → 4f7 electronic transition of Eu2 + ion. Compared with emission intensity of prepared sample, the emission intensity of Ba3Si6O12N2 green-emitting phosphors using LPP method is more than 2.5 times than that of Ba3Si6O12N2 green-emitting one by a solid state reaction method. The synthesis of phosphor using the LPP method is expected as alternative synthesis method.


► Eu2 +-activated Ba3Si6O12N2 phosphors were successfully synthesized by LPP method.
► Emission intensity increased up to 2.5 times compared with phosphor by SSR method.
► The synthesis of phosphor using LPP method is presented as an alternative method..
